Australia argued that its objective was to reduc[e] smoking rates in Australia by reducing the appeal of tobacco products, increasing the effectiveness of graphic health warnings, and reducing the ability of packages to mislead consumers about the harms of smoking.[6] The complainants attempted to define Australias objective narrowly as reducing smoking prevalence.[7] The panel found the objective to be related to the protection of human health, in particular to improve public health by reducing the use of, and exposure to, tobacco products.[8] The panel also found that Australias objective was legitimate.[9] Viewing Australias public health objective broadly was a pivotal decision that effected the panels other findings
